Hey all! All this talk of camera storage reminds me of something I have been meaning to ask. I use a GPS occasionally that I keep in an AquaPac drybag. I'd like to rig something up to mount it on my neoprene sprayskirt. I decided that I'd like to do this after a few nighttime crossings in rough weather. In these types of conditions the GPS was difficult to read on the deck, and was also difficult to remove from under deck bungies to take a closer reading. Not to mention that it disrupted my stroke. I'm thinking of some quick-release system that would keep the GPS taunt on skirt so it wouldn't interfere with rolling, surf, attacking river otters, but could also be removed quickly and stowed so it wouldn't interfere with a paddlefloat re-entry. What I do now is have the GPS attached to the deck bungies with a lanyard and small carabinier and just lay it on my skirt when I am using it at night. I really hate the idea of have anything loose on the boat in case of a capsize though. Anyone have any ideas? How does one go about sewing a sealing a sprayskirt?
